The only man-made dam on the Neuse river between Falls Dam and the coast. Privately owned. Composed mostly of stone, was originally a wooden dam built prior to the American civil war. Once powered a paper mill.
There is some debate as to whether the dam should be removed: www.newsobserver.com/2010/04/22/448772/in-fight-over-da...
